One Pot Irish Chicken Ingredients
Get ready to create a delicious meal with these essential ingredients!
For the Chicken
- Chicken – Use bone-in skin-on pieces for rich flavor and juicy meat.
- Bacon – Adds a smoky punch; replace with vegetarian bacon for a meat-free version.
For the Veggies
- Cabbage – Brings mild sweetness; you can swap for kale or collard greens if desired.
- Potatoes – Any waxy potato works great, or try sweet potatoes for a healthier twist.
- Onions – Sweetness and depth; shallots can serve as a milder substitute.
For the Flavor
- Thyme – Fresh thyme imparts an earthy essence; dried thyme works if fresh isn’t handy.
- Smoked Paprika – Infuses richness; regular paprika can be used in a pinch.
- Garlic Powder & Onion Powder – Create a flavor base; fresh versions elevate the taste!

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for One Pot Irish Chicken
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C). This high temperature will ensure that your One Pot Irish Chicken gets a beautiful, golden-brown crust while cooking evenly throughout. Use a reliable oven thermometer if needed, as achieving the right temperature is key for that perfect finish.
Step 2: Season the Chicken
Take your bone-in, skin-on chicken pieces and thoroughly coat them with a dry rub mix of thyme, smoked paprika, garlic powder, and onion powder. Ensure every nook and cranny is covered for maximum flavor. This seasoning should meld nicely with the natural juices of the chicken, creating mouthwatering results.
Step 3: Cook the Bacon
In a large cast iron pot over medium heat, add chopped bacon and cook until crispy, about 5-7 minutes. Once done, remove the bacon pieces and set them aside, leaving the rendered fat in the pot. The bacon fat will add incredible flavor to the One Pot Irish Chicken as you proceed with the cooking.
Step 4: Brown the Chicken
In the same pot with the reserved bacon fat, gently add the seasoned chicken pieces skin-side down. Sear them for about 6-8 minutes, or until they are golden brown. This step is crucial for developing rich flavors, so be careful not to overcrowd the pot. Once browned, set the chicken aside.
Step 5: Sauté the Vegetables
Now, add sliced onions and chopped cabbage to the pot, stirring them in the leftover fat. Sauté for about 5 minutes, until the vegetables begin to soften and caramelize slightly. This process brings out their natural sweetness, enhancing the overall flavor of your One Pot Irish Chicken.
Step 6: Combine Ingredients
Return the browned chicken and crispy bacon to the pot, arranging the seasoned chicken pieces around the sautéed vegetables. Then, nestle in halved potatoes around the chicken, creating a cozy arrangement. This will allow the potatoes to absorb delicious flavors and become tender during cooking.
Step 7: Roast in the Oven
Cover the pot with a lid or foil, and place it in your preheated oven. Roast for 30-40 minutes, or until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) and the potatoes are fork-tender. Make sure to check for doneness as cooking times may vary slightly based on your specific oven.
Step 8: Rest and Serve
Once your One Pot Irish Chicken is cooked, let it rest for a few minutes in the pot. This resting time allows the juices to redistribute, ensuring moist and flavorful chicken. Serve the dish straight from the pot to the table, soaking in the heartwarming aromas and inviting everyone to dig in!
Expert Tips for One Pot Irish Chicken
Perfect Browning: Ensure chicken pieces are not overcrowded in the pot while browning; this creates that beautiful, crispy skin we all love.
Use Quality Bacon: Opt for thick-cut bacon for richer flavor; it adds depth to the entire dish, enhancing your One Pot Irish Chicken experience.
Check Doneness: Always use a meat thermometer; chicken should reach 165°F (75°C) for safety. This guarantees your meal is juicy and fully cooked.
Resting Time: Let the dish sit for a few minutes after cooking; this helps the flavors meld and ensures tender, flavorful bites.

Storage Tips for One Pot Irish Chicken
Fridge: Store leftover One Pot Irish Chicken in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Make sure it’s fully cooled before sealing to maintain freshness.
Freezer: Freeze portions in airtight bags or containers for up to 3 months. For best results, portion the meal to defrost only what you need later.
Reheating: Gently reheat in the oven or stovetop until heated through, preferably with a splash of broth to retain moisture.
Airtight Guidance: Always keep the lid tightly sealed to prevent freezer burn and ensure the flavors remain rich and delicious.
Make Ahead Options
These One Pot Irish Chicken are perfect for busy home cooks looking to save time during the week! You can season and brown the chicken up to 24 hours in advance, placing it in the refrigerator to keep it fresh. Additionally, you can sauté the onions and cabbage, then refrigerate them as well to maintain their lovely texture. When you’re ready to serve, simply combine the chicken with the vegetables and potatoes in the pot, cover, and roast for about 30-40 minutes until everything is cooked through. What should I do if my chicken isn’t browning properly?
Great question! If your chicken isn’t browning well, make sure not to overcrowd the pot. Cook in batches if you need to, allowing each piece to have enough space. The key is to allow the skin to come in direct contact with the hot surface, creating that lovely, golden crust we all adore.
